Do Any Thai Banks Offer Visa Debit Card With Name


Recommended Posts

I'm looking for a Thai bank that has a Visa Debit card so that I can use it for booking flights, car hire etc. Can't get a credit card as I don't have a work permit. I have a retirement visa so shouldn't be a problem opening an account.

Bangkok bank debit cards work fine as a VIsa card you only have to enter your own name though it is not on the card.

Some sites use Verified by visa so you have a little more work to do...one phone call to the bank to set up the password and activate the Verified part.

Some airlines use it and Tops does too Online but it is not too much hassle. Most just take the card online.

I have both a Kasikorn and Bangkok Bank debit card which work online with my name on.

When you open the account you will have to ask them that you want the card

with your name on it. It will take about a week and cost me 300 Baht for the card.

Just be sure your name isn't too long, my Bangkok bank debit card came out as William Scott - kinda missed my last name and they said it was too long...
